Global Soil Organic Carbon map
(GSOCmap)
• The 5th GSP Plenary Assembly, in June 2017, approved the
decision of member countries jointly developing a Global
Soil Organic Carbon map (GSOCmap).
• This map is part of the process of building a Global Soil
Information System (GLOSIS) under the Pillar 4.
• This considerable effort by member countries and
partners, coordinated by the GSP Secretariat, led to the launch
of the GSOCmap on World Soil Day 5th December 2017
• The GSOCmap was endorsed by the 2nd ITPS as a living
product, which should be constantly updated with new and
improved national contributions.

Validation and Uncertainty
Validation using all available data with measured SOC and bulk
density: global + regional + national datasets (~ 300 000 samples)
Independent global dataset is required for robust validation.
Validation and Uncertainty
• Mean Absolute Error (MAE): 16.07 t/ha
• Root Mean Squared Error (RMSE): 36.92 t/ha
• Correlation with ground data: 52%

GSOCmap purpose
Provide best available SOC estimation at the
global level, consistent with the national data
GSOCmap is based on over 1 million samples
– 15 times more than any other global estimation
ITPS and GSP Secretariat are working on scientific
peer-reviewed publications

SDG reporting
GSOC map aims at enabling countries to
develop their own SOC stock estimates
for reporting on SDG 15.3.1
